是否可以修复“登录用户界面 DLL acmsgina.dll 加载失败”?

是否可以修复“登录用户界面 DLL acmsgina.dll 加载失败”?

场景如下:在 Windows XP 笔记本电脑上安装 ActivCard (6.1) 更新。在完成必要的重启后,Windows XP 会显示默认的蓝色背景,等待很长时间,然后显示以下对话框:

用户界面故障

登录用户界面 DLL acmsgina.dll 无法加载。

请联系系统管理员替换该 DLL 或恢复原始 DLL。

与在一个美好的星期五下午尝试联系我们的系统管理员相比,Serverfault 似乎是一个更好的选择……

编辑:机器无法以安全模式启动。它挂在 Mup.sys 上。

答案1

如果计算机在网络上启动并运行,您应该能够从另一台计算机使用 Regedit,对故障计算机执行“连接网络注册表”并删除以下注册表值:

H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on\GinaDLL

此后,重新启动故障的机器,它应该恢复使用 Microsoft 的 GINA 而不是 ActivCard GINA,并且您应该能够成功登录(当然,不是使用 ActivCard)。

(我没有使用过 ActivCard,但在我们使用的具有自己的 GINA 的其他第三方软件中,我经常会看到这种情况。重新启动并登录后,我们必须重新安装该软件。我不确定 ActivCard 是否也会这样。)

答案2

PC Regedit 是一款免费的 Linux Live CD,可启动注册表编辑器。我能够使用它为同事解决这个问题。

http://www.pcregedit.com/index.html

相关内容